. $5,356 / $68k = 7.9% yield on costsIf cap rates on similar product in the area are equal to your yield then you didn't create any value for the effort and risk it took to develop from ground up.

If it is set up that the client receives membership interest or shares in an entity that owns real estate then that would not qualify.The exception (sort of) to this are specifically syndicated products that are sold as securities and set up so that client does receive a tenant in common interest in the underlying real estate asset.
